Abstract

The invention relates to an integrated automatic bean paste manufacturing and washing machine. The machine comprises a material sucking/feeding mechanism, a pulping mechanism, a pulp homogenizing pool, a filtering and washing mechanism and a bean paste collecting and washing pool which are mounted on a machine frame, wherein a discharging port of the material sucking/conveying mechanism is connected with a feeding port of the pulping mechanism through a pipeline; a discharging port of the pulping mechanism is in butt joint with the pulp homogenizing pool; an jetting pipe is arranged in the pulp homogenizing pool; the filtering and washing mechanism includes a bean paste collecting tank, a drum screen and a pulp pouring pipe; the drum screen is arranged in the bean paste collecting tank; a discharging port of the pulp homogenizing pool extends to the upper end of the drum screen through a pump pipeline and is aligned to an inner cavity of the drum screen; a water outlet of the pulp pouring pipe is also arranged at the upper end of the drum screen and is aligned to the inner cavity of the drum screen; a dreg guiding and discharging tank is formed in the bean paste collecting tank and located at a position at the lower end of the drum screen; and the bean paste collecting and washing pool is disposed under a discharging port of the bean paste collecting tank. In the process of producing bean paste, the machine provided by the invention is capable of carrying out bean paste manufacturing and bean paste washing in one step. Compared with the conventional bean paste manufacturing technology or equipment, the integrated automatic bean paste manufacturing and washing machine has the advantages that the automation degree and the production efficiency are greatly improved, and the purity of bean paste products is higher.

Background technology
The various beans such as red bean, mung bean, black soya bean, soya bean are often used to make sweetened bean paste using the fillings as various food.In food-processing industry, the husky technique of current beans system or equipment are mostly only generally removed the impurity such as skin of beancurd in mortar with purification sweetened bean paste by simple screen pack, therefore not high enough to the control of sweetened bean paste degree of purity, cause and in finished product sweetened bean paste, often contain a large amount of skin of beancurd chip or particle.The degree of purity of sweetened bean paste is not high, directly affects the mouthfeel of its entrance, and in addition, the husky technique of current beans system or plant machinery automaticity are lower, need to have more artificial participation when operation, and production efficiency is lower.

The course of work that this integrated full-automatic sweetened bean paste system is washed machine is as follows: inhale feed mechanism draw beans material from material pond, then the charging aperture feeding to pulping mechanism by pipeline; Pulping mechanism grinds the beans material of sending into wherein form slurry (grind in process and add water voluntarily) and slurry is injected to homogenate pond; Due to the winding-up effect of homogenate injection tube in homogenate pond, slurry is stirred by air-flow and becomes evenly, and the slurry being stirred evenly is injected into the inner chamber of the rotary screen of diafiltration mechanism from the discharging opening band pump line road of bottom, homogenate pond; Rotary screen filters slurry in the process of slowly rotating, fine sand in slurry flows out and falls into sand-collecting slot from the mesh of rotary screen, the impurity such as skin of beancurd chip are blocked in the inner surface of rotary screen, in this filter process, punching slurry pipe rinses rotary screen inner surface, help on the one hand slurry in rotary screen along flow to promote filter process, wash away on the one hand the impurity such as skin of beancurd chip that is blocked in rotary screen inner surface, prevent that impurity from stopping up mesh; Fall into fine sand material in sand-collecting slot and flow out to fall into from the discharging opening of sand-collecting slot bottom with current and receive sand and wash in husky pond, the impurity such as the skin of beancurd chip of rotary screen inner surface are led and are let out concentrated flow and go out from the slag charge of sand-collecting slot with current; Receiving the husky Sha Chi that washes is diluted with water and is utilized by water injection pipe the fine sand material of collecting and wash sand blasting blowpipe water sand is stirred evenly, in this process, be mingled in more tiny skin of beancurd chip in fine sand material by floating as for the husky surface of water, until sand material by after staticly settling, receive husky wash upper strata husky pond in swim and skin of beancurd chip impurity from the delivery pipe discharge of swimming, the moisture sand material of lower floor is washed the discharging opening of bottom, husky pond and is discharged from receiving sand, so far obtained pure moisture sweetened bean paste.The moisture sweetened bean paste obtaining can obtain pure sweetened bean paste after using dehydration equipment to do processed.
Say further, described suction feed mechanism include piston pump, material sucking port and the discharging opening of piston pump are provided with check valve, and pulping mechanism includes beater or colloid mill, and the discharging opening of piston pump is connected with the charging aperture pipeline of the beater of pulping mechanism or colloid mill.Adopt piston pump inhale feeding, speed is fast, efficiency is high, operating noise is little, and be easy to control.
Say further, the bottom in described homogenate pond is cancave cambered surface shape again, and the homogenate injection tube that in homogenate pond, nearly bottom position place arranges comprises three being in charge of of paralleling, and is in charge of for every and all has several injection holes.Bottom, homogenate pond is cancave cambered surface shape and had both been beneficial to the agitaion of cooperation homogenate injection tube institute gaseous blast to slurry, is beneficial to again slurry and discharges from the discharging opening of bottom, homogenate pond completely, prevents accumulation.
As a preferred version, described rotary screen is made up of stainless steel sieve plate, and the cross section perpendicular to its rotating shaft of rotary screen is regular hexagon.
As a preferred version, described rotary screen is made up of stainless steel mesh, and the cross section perpendicular to its rotating shaft of rotary screen is rounded.
Say further again have sand material retardance rib in the inwall interlaced arrangement of described rotary screen.The effect of sand material retardance rib is to make the slurry and the water that enter rotary screen to weave in rotary screen, to increase filter area, to extend filtration time, prevents that slurry from flowing through rotary screen too quickly.
Preferably, the angle angle that the rotating shaft of described rotary screen and horizontal plane form is at 5~10 °, both ensured that slurry and water can be in rotary screen leads and let out groove direction and flow to the slag charge of sand-collecting slot, prevents that again slurry and the water flow velocity in rotary screen is too fast.
Say further again, on the inwall of described sand-collecting slot, be provided with porous water pipe, the outer wall of the hole for water spraying subtend rotary screen of porous water pipe.The effect of porous water pipe is, to the cleaning that recoils of the mesh of rotary screen, prevents that mesh from stopping up, and guarantees that it is unimpeded.
Say further, the bottom that described receipts sand is washed Sha Chi is cancave cambered surface shape again, receives the husky sand blasting blowpipe of washing of washing nearly bottom position place setting in husky pond and comprises three being in charge of of paralleling, and is in charge of for every and all has injection hole.Receive the husky bottom, husky pond of washing and be cancave cambered surface shape and be both beneficial to coordinate and wash the agitaion of sand blasting blowpipe institute gaseous blast to water sand, be beneficial to again sand material and wash the discharging opening of bottom, husky pond completely from receiving sand and discharge, prevent accumulation.
Say further, it is 2 that described receipts sand is washed husky pond quantity again, is provided with can receives and huskyly wash Sha Chi and select a corresponding universal blowdown pipe with two at the discharging opening place of described sand-collecting slot bottom.In the operation process of this machine, two receipts sand are washed Sha Chike and are used alternatingly, to improve operating efficiency.
